Festo Series MS Manifold Block, Branching Module - MS6-FRM-1/2-Z, Numeric Part Number: 529856


This manifold block is a branching module designed to enhance the efficiency of pneumatic systems. It operates optimally under an operating pressure of 0 bar to 20 bar and is suitable for various mounting positions. Its robust die-cast aluminium housing ensures durability while providing a reliable solution for compressed air and inert gases.

What is the maximum flow rate for the main flow direction?


The standard nominal flow rate in the main flow direction is 14,700 l/min, which allows for high performance in pneumatic applications.

Can the module be used in environments with varying temperatures?


Yes, it is rated for ambient and media temperatures ranging from -10°C to 60°C, making it suitable for various operational conditions.

Is this product compatible with different types of operating mediums?


It is designed for use with compressed air adhering to ISO 8573-1:2010 and also supports inert gases, providing flexibility in applications.

What type of materials is used in its construction to ensure safety and compliance?


The manifold block is constructed from die-cast aluminium and is RoHS-compliant, ensuring it meets environmental standards while maintaining robust performance.
